+I am very glad people are getting behind the idea, and it might seem a
+bit odd coming from me, but I think we should slow down and put this in
+to perspective.
+
+MCC2 is in such early stages I don't really think it should at this
+stage effect other work or planning just yet.
+As much as I want it to work, there is always a very real risk of
+project failure, and it's way too early to be placing bets.
+At the moment I have a C++ program and a perl program that do little
+more than hello world (though they work great across gui and ncurses! ).
+
+As far as a time line, these factors come into consideration for me....
+
+1/ I didn't actually plan for it to be ready (in a complete/stable form)
+for Mageia 3, but wanted to get started on it and hopefully have it
+available as an option for Mga3.
+2/ Until I get into more complicated code, I don't know what the
+limitations of the library are, I have already been on the opensuse IRC
+channel and spoke to the person who originally developed libYui, and he
+(could be she, don't know), confirmed some issues already, so this may
+effect the look and feel, or time required.
+3/ The period when I can really devote time to coding is between
+November and March, until then progress will be slow
+
+
+So basically to answer the question, I don't think the proposal should
+have any effect on what you do.
+While I would like to say it will work exactly the same way just using a
+different ui library, I can't as I don't know what I am going to encounter.
+
+I think MCC2 should just be seen as an experiment until there is enough
+done that it actually looks like a usable tool. Even the planning is
+just a fuzzy idea, no concrete plans yet.
